About Mutsuharu Hayashi
Mutsuharu Hayashi is a scholar working on Nephrology,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ine and Radiology, Nuclear Medicine and Imaging, having authored 70 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Cardiac Imaging and Diagnostics (21 papers), Coronary Interventions and Diagnostics (16 papers) and Cardiovascular Function and Risk Factors (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nephrology (267 citations),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ine (633 citations) and Internal Medicine (46 citations). Mutsuharu Hayashi has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Greece. Frequent co-authors include Toyoaki Murohara, Kyosuke Takeshita, Hideki Ishii, Yasuya Inden, Takahisa Kondo, Shigeo Iino, Yasushi Numaguchi, Koichi S. Kobayashi, Tatsuaki Matsubara and Daiji Yoshikawa. Their work appears in journ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, PLoS ONE and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ications.
